As a Junior Data Engineer, you'll play a key role in shaping reliable data infrastructure by supporting the development and maintenance of data warehouses and ETL pipelines. This position is designed for early-career professionals eager to deepen their expertise in data engineering through hands-on experience and mentorship.
What You'll Do
- Support the integration of business logic into data warehouse structures under the guidance of senior engineers
- Help convert business needs into foundational data models and transformation workflows
- Contribute to building, monitoring, and maintaining ETL processes using Azure Data Factory
- Assist with data ingestion, validation routines, and basic performance tuning of queries
- Collaborate with team members and stakeholders to understand data requirements and flow patterns
- Document processes and adhere to best practices in development and data management
- Gradually introduce suggestions for improvements as your understanding evolves
What We're Looking For
- Up to 1.5 years of experience in data engineering or related technical roles
- Practical experience with SQL and a strong interest in using it as a primary tool
- Basic knowledge of relational databases and data modeling principles
- Familiarity with version control systems such as Git
- Exposure to Microsoft Azure or a strong motivation to learn Azure-based data platforms
- Understanding of Agile methodologies from academic, internship, or early professional experience
- Strong problem-solving skills and a proactive approach to learning
Nice-to-Have Experience
- Hands-on exposure to tools like Azure Data Factory, dbt, or similar ETL frameworks
- Basic familiarity with Databricks
- Knowledge of Supply Chain & Logistics domains
- Experience working with SAP data, particularly MM or related modules
Technology Environment
You'll work with SQL, Azure, Azure Data Factory, Git, ETL processes, data warehousing architectures, relational database systems, and Agile project frameworks.
